In the GTI I go to the floor much more than I did in the Bonne. When cruising in the Bonnie I would try to keep downshifting to a minimum, for a 4 speed with tons of torque, it sure shifted early in the pedal range, with a perfect TPS range no less...

But in the GTI, In manual mode i'll just keep it in the higher/cruising gear I'm in, and give it more accelerator instead of downshifting. @ my cruising speed on I-35 on the way to work, i'm just in the boost a little. But there are plenty of moments I need to merge, and downshifting + flooring it helps..

It'* also hard to get out of the gas when accelerating because of the turbo'* noise, and power delivery, it'* just relentless acceleration everywhere above about ~1800RPM.
